Higher vacuum performance, decrease consumption
Compared to the earlier models, the innovative design of the three fashions GHS 1402, GHS 1602 and GHS 2002 VSD+ ends in higher vacuum performance, a 15 p.c smaller footprint and longer upkeep intervals. “The footprint of the GHS 1402-2002 VSD+ is smaller than 2 sq. meters. The design is compact as a outcome of vertical drive train design,” commented Vanderveken.
The new GHS VSD+ screw pump additionally contributes significantly to saving vitality costs. This is based on the one hand, on the combination of the Neos inverter with a setpoint management. This means that the GHS 1402-2002 VSD+ deliver precisely the pumping velocity required for the respective process. Moreover, an power restoration system helps get well up to 80 p.c of the facility within the type of sizzling water. In addition to saving prices and water, this also ends in lower CO2 emissions.
High efficiencies at all speeds and demand ranges
The elevated effectivity can be as a outcome of new permanent magnet motor. In its IE5 effectivity class, it has high efficiencies and produces an increase in efficiency of about two percent over the whole velocity range. “This new know-how ensures higher effectivity in any respect speeds when compared to classic motors. These new motors are oil-cooled, with oil lubricated bearings that present optimum cooling at any speed,” elaborated Vanderveken.
Oil cooling maintains the optimal motor temperature in any respect speeds. The motor bearings are additionally lubricated by oil, which eliminates the need for regular relubrication. “We have actually have dispensed with a further fan, which reduces energy consumption and the noise stage,” he continued. The motor is enclosed in a housing with IP66 safety. This makes it very resistant, particularly in rough and dusty software environments.
